{- Finds the git repository used for the cwd, which may be in a parent
 - directory. -}
fromCwd :: IO (Maybe Repo)
fromCwd = getCurrentDirectory >>= seekUp
  where
	seekUp dir = do
		r <- checkForRepo dir
		case r of
			Nothing -> case upFrom dir of
				Nothing -> return Nothing
				Just d -> seekUp d
			Just loc -> pure $ Just $ newFrom loc

{- Local Repo constructor, accepts a relative or absolute path. -}
fromPath :: FilePath -> IO Repo
fromPath dir = fromAbsPath =<< absPath dir

{- Local Repo constructor, requires an absolute path to the repo be
 - specified. -}
fromAbsPath :: FilePath -> IO Repo
fromAbsPath dir
	| absoluteGitPath dir = hunt
	| otherwise =
		error $ "internal error, " ++ dir ++ " is not absolute"
  where
	ret = pure . newFrom . LocalUnknown
	canondir = dropTrailingPathSeparator dir
	{- When dir == "foo/.git", git looks for "foo/.git/.git",
	 - and failing that, uses "foo" as the repository. -}
	hunt
		| (pathSeparator:".git") `isSuffixOf` canondir =
			ifM (doesDirectoryExist $ dir </> ".git")
				( ret dir
				, ret (takeDirectory canondir)
				)
		| otherwise = ifM (doesDirectoryExist dir)
			( ret dir
			-- git falls back to dir.git when dir doesn't
			-- exist, as long as dir didn't end with a
			-- path separator
			, if dir == canondir
				then ret (dir ++ ".git")
				else ret dir
			)

{- Remote Repo constructor. Throws exception on invalid url.
 -
 - Git is somewhat forgiving about urls to repositories, allowing
 - eg spaces that are not normally allowed unescaped in urls.
 -}
fromUrl :: String -> IO Repo
fromUrl url
	| not (isURI url) = fromUrlStrict $ escapeURIString isUnescapedInURI url
	| otherwise = fromUrlStrict url

fromUrlStrict :: String -> IO Repo
fromUrlStrict url
	| "file://" `isPrefixOf` url = fromAbsPath $ unEscapeString $ uriPath u
	| otherwise = pure $ newFrom $ Url u
  where
	u = fromMaybe bad $ parseURI url
	bad = error $ "bad url " ++ url

{- Git remotes can have a directory that is specified relative
 - to the user's home directory, or that contains tilde expansions.
 - This converts such a directory to an absolute path.
 - Note that it has to run on the system where the remote is.
 -}
repoAbsPath :: FilePath -> IO FilePath
repoAbsPath d = do
	d' <- expandTilde d
	h <- myHomeDir
	return $ h </> d'

expandTilde :: FilePath -> IO FilePath
#ifdef mingw32_HOST_OS
expandTilde = return
#else
expandTilde = expandt True
  where
	expandt _ [] = return ""
	expandt _ ('/':cs) = do
		v <- expandt True cs
		return ('/':v)
	expandt True ('~':'/':cs) = do
		h <- myHomeDir
		return $ h </> cs
	expandt True ('~':cs) = do
		let (name, rest) = findname "" cs
		u <- getUserEntryForName name
		return $ homeDirectory u </> rest
	expandt _ (c:cs) = do
		v <- expandt False cs
		return (c:v)
	findname n [] = (n, "")
	findname n (c:cs)
		| c == '/' = (n, cs)
		| otherwise = findname (n++[c]) cs
#endif

{- Checks if a git repository exists in a directory. Does not find
 - git repositories in parent directories. -}
checkForRepo :: FilePath -> IO (Maybe RepoLocation)
checkForRepo dir = 
	check isRepo $
		check gitDirFile $
			check isBareRepo $
				return Nothing
  where
	check test cont = maybe cont (return . Just) =<< test
	checkdir c = ifM c
		( return $ Just $ LocalUnknown dir
		, return Nothing
		)
	isRepo = checkdir $ 
		gitSignature (".git" </> "config")
			<||>
		-- A git-worktree lacks .git/config, but has .git/commondir.
		-- (Normally the .git is a file, not a symlink, but it can
		-- be converted to a symlink and git will still work;
		-- this handles that case.)
		gitSignature (".git" </> "gitdir")
	isBareRepo = checkdir $ gitSignature "config"
		<&&> doesDirectoryExist (dir </> "objects")
	gitDirFile = do
		-- git-submodule, git-worktree, and --separate-git-dir
		-- make .git be a file pointing to the real git directory.
		c <- firstLine <$>
			catchDefaultIO "" (readFile $ dir </> ".git")
		return $ if gitdirprefix `isPrefixOf` c
			then Just $ Local 
				{ gitdir = absPathFrom dir $
					drop (length gitdirprefix) c
				, worktree = Just dir
				}
			else Nothing
	  where
		gitdirprefix = "gitdir: "
	gitSignature file = doesFileExist $ dir </> file
